Marked
- ⚡ built for speed
- ⬇️ low-level compiler for parsing markdown without caching or blocking for long periods of time
- ⚖️ light-weight while implementing all markdown features from the supported flavors & specifications
- 🌐 works in a browser, on a server, or from a command line interface (CLI)

Installation
CLI: npm install -g marked
In-browser: npm install marked
Usage
Warning: 🚨 Marked does not sanitize the output HTML by default 🚨
CLI
$ marked -o hello.html
hello world
^D
$ cat hello.html
<p>hello world</p>
Browser
<!doctype html>
<html>
<head>
<meta charset="utf-8"/>
<title>Marked in the browser</title>
</head>
<body>
<div id="content"></div>
<script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/marked/marked.min.js"></script>
<script>
document.getElementById('content').innerHTML =
marked('# Marked in the browser\n\nRendered by **marked**.');
</script>
</body>
</html>
